Description | The construction of new pavement and a roundabout between Heather Glenn and Pembrook. This work includes ADA ramps, sidewalk, curb and gutter construction, driveway construction, storm work, and all other miscellaneous work required for completion of the project. General site grading as required to construct approximately 3,700 feet of roadway and adjacent sidewalk connecting segments of Truman Blvd and Norton Rd including relocation of the existing roadway alignment at some locations and associated stormwater infrastructure.
